Transaction 12750ee4cf6f809080fa73b9d0e8e4846f4916ac4171babb981d19aed586a32b
1 Input
2 Outputs
- 12750ee4cf6f809080fa73b9d0e8e4846f4916ac4171babb981d19aed586a32b:0
- 12750ee4cf6f809080fa73b9d0e8e4846f4916ac4171babb981d19aed586a32b:1
value 28000
address 3CtmLjYm5P13REuu8c8xDrJAopiYZ9Mv7d
value 639144
address 12bcwoQddCXt5Fix8vqSSVgmj1fxsY35vR